#dcefc8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cefc8 is composed of 86.3% red, 93.7% green and 78.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.3%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 89.2 degrees, a saturation of 54.9% and a lightness of 86.1%. #dcefc8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9df91.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

Shades and Tints of #dcefc8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040602 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cefc8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dcdcdb is the less saturated color, while #dcfdba is the most saturated one.
